In a shallow dish, combine the first 7 ingredients; add steak and turn to coat. Cover and refrigerate for 8 hours or overnight, turning occasionally.
Drain steak, discarding marinade. Grill, covered, over medium-high heat for 6-8 minutes on each side or until meat reaches desired doneness (for medium-rare, a thermometer should read 135°; medium, 140°; medium-well, 145°).
